The book titled ""The State: Specially The American State, Psychologically Treated"" by Denton J. Snider is an in-depth analysis of the psychological aspects of the American State. The author explores the psychological makeup of the American State and the impact it has on the citizens of the country.The book is divided into several chapters, each of which focuses on a specific aspect of the American State. The author begins by discussing the concept of the State and its role in society. He then goes on to examine the psychological makeup of the State, including its values, beliefs, and attitudes.The author also explores the impact of the State on the individual citizen, including the ways in which it affects their sense of identity, their relationships with others, and their overall well-being. He discusses the various ways in which the State can influence the behavior of its citizens, both positively and negatively.Throughout the book, the author draws on a wide range of psychological theories and research to support his arguments. He also provides numerous examples and case studies to illustrate his points.Overall, ""The State: Specially The American State, Psychologically Treated"" is a thought-provoking and insightful analysis of the psychological aspects of the American State.
